Abstract
The contemporary business landscape, shaped by economic globalization, technological advancements, and increased cross-border transactions, presents both challenges and opportunities for global enterprises. Within this dynamic context, the strategic operations of multinational corporations are significantly influenced by transfer pricing decisions. This article undertakes a comprehensive exploration of the intricate factors that contribute to the shaping of TP decisions, leveraging insights from a diverse range of studies spanning multiple decades. The primary objective is to identify the factors that play a pivotal role in the decision-making process for determining transfer prices. To accomplish this aim, the authors initiated a thorough search for articles addressing the intricacies of TP decisions. These articles served as foundational resources, providing essential insights into the conceptual framework of transfer pricing. Through an analysis of existing literature, the author successfully pinpointed key factors that have been consistently recognized as having a substantial impact on the TP determination process.
